HTML作为网页制作的基础语言,已经成为广大开发者必备的技能之一。HTML5的推出,更是为网页游戏的发展带来了新的契机。在这其中,贪吃蛇游戏凭借其简单的规则、丰富的玩法和易于上手的特性,成为了众多HTML开发者热衷于制作的对象。本文将围绕贪吃蛇游戏,从HTML代码的角度,探讨编程之美和教育启示。

一、HTML贪吃蛇游戏的基本原理

HTML中的贪吃蛇游戏编程之美与教育启示  第1张

贪吃蛇游戏是一款经典的街机游戏,玩家通过控制蛇的移动,吃掉散落在地图上的食物,使蛇逐渐变长。在HTML中,贪吃蛇游戏的基本原理可以概括为以下几点:

1. 游戏界面:使用HTML5的canvas标签创建一个游戏界面,用于绘制蛇、食物和障碍物。

2. 蛇的移动:通过监听键盘事件,控制蛇的移动方向,并在canvas上绘制蛇的轨迹。

3. 食物的生成:在游戏开始时,随机生成食物,并在蛇吃到食物后,重新生成食物。

4. 游戏结束:当蛇碰到墙壁、自身或障碍物时,游戏结束。

二、HTML贪吃蛇游戏的代码实现

以下是一个简单的HTML贪吃蛇游戏代码示例:

```html

贪吃蛇游戏